Description

OFFERED WITHOUT RESERVE

In pursuit of the ubiquitous Ford Model T, Chevrolet launched its Superior Series B in 1923, which was succeeded by the Series F, Series K, and finally the Series V in 1926. It was the first-ever Chevrolet model to be offered in a range of open and closed body styles all provided by Fisher, popular among which was the stylish open Touring model for $495. All powered by the same 171 cu-in four-cylinder engine, the overhead-valve unit boasted six more horsepower than the Model T. Due to their wood-heavy construction, it is rare to find well-preserved survivors like the 1926 Chevrolet Superior Touring on offer.

Robert A. Jones, a successful businessman and second-generation leader of the still going concern, Jones Brothers Contracting of Mount Juliet, Tennessee, had an innate understanding of the many heavy duty machines that were a part of the family business.  Early on, Mr. Jones turned that knowledge into a passion for road cars and acquired his first collector car in 1969, at the age of 35 — the famous Ford Model T.  That single and simple pre-war car sparked a passion that never tempered for Mr. Jones and eventually, influenced by the more common Jones family marque of choice, his passions would burn even brighter for early Chevrolets.  As his collection grew and changed over the years, his interests were focused on displaying the cars at regional shows and concours, as well as still driving many of his road-worthy classics.  Hagerty Marketplace is proud to offer The Jones Collection, entirely without reserve, comprising some long-treasured vehicles from his personal collection.

Highlights 

  • Offered from The Jones Collection 

  • 171 cu-in inline four rated at 26 horsepower 

  • Three-speed manual transmission 

  • Finished in green with a black beltline 

  • Green-finished hickory wood spoke wheels 

  • Black retractable soft top and side curtains 

  • Rear-mounted spare tire 

  • This 1926 Chevrolet Superior Touring is offered with the five-digit odometer currently showing 4 miles at the time of listing; however, the true mileage is unknown
